在当今信息爆炸的时代,系统监控和可观测性已经成为保障系统稳定性和安全性的关键。然而,在追求系统可观测性的同时,如何平衡隐私保护成为一个亟待解决的问题。本文将揭秘零侵扰可观测性,探讨在不影响隐私的前提下监测系统的技术手段和策略。

一、零侵扰可观测性的概念

零侵扰可观测性是指在系统监控过程中,对用户隐私和数据安全造成最小影响的一种监控方式。这种监控方式旨在实现以下目标:

  1. 实时监测系统运行状态,确保系统稳定可靠;
  2. 在不影响用户隐私和数据安全的前提下,收集必要的信息;
  3. 为系统管理员提供便捷的故障诊断和性能优化手段。

二、零侵扰可观测性的技术手段

  1. 轻量级监控工具

在实现零侵扰可观测性的过程中,选择轻量级的监控工具至关重要。轻量级监控工具具有以下特点:

(1)占用系统资源少,对系统性能影响小;
(2)易于部署和配置,降低运维成本;
(3)提供丰富的监控指标,满足不同场景的需求。


  1. 数据脱敏技术

为了保护用户隐私,对收集到的数据进行脱敏处理是必不可少的。数据脱敏技术主要包括以下几种:

(1)哈希加密:将敏感数据通过哈希算法进行加密,保证数据的安全性;
(2)数据掩码:对敏感数据进行部分隐藏或替换,如将电话号码中间四位替换为星号;
(3)数据脱敏库:使用专业的数据脱敏库对数据进行脱敏处理,提高脱敏效率。


  1. 智能分析算法

智能分析算法可以根据监控数据,自动识别异常行为和潜在风险,减少人工干预。以下是一些常用的智能分析算法:

(1)机器学习:通过训练模型,自动识别异常数据;
(2)聚类分析:将相似数据分组,便于分析;
(3)关联规则挖掘:挖掘数据之间的关联关系,发现潜在风险。


  1. 分布式监控架构

分布式监控架构可以将监控任务分散到多个节点上,降低单个节点的压力,提高监控系统的可扩展性和可靠性。以下是一些常见的分布式监控架构:

(1)集中式监控:所有监控数据都集中到一个中心节点进行处理;
(2)分布式监控:将监控任务分散到多个节点上,每个节点处理一部分监控数据;
(3)混合式监控:结合集中式和分布式监控的优点,提高监控系统的性能和可靠性。

三、零侵扰可观测性的实施策略

  1. 明确监控目标和范围

在实施零侵扰可观测性之前,首先要明确监控目标和范围,确保监控活动符合法律法规和道德规范。


  1. 制定合理的监控策略

根据监控目标和范围,制定合理的监控策略,包括监控指标、数据收集频率、数据存储和处理方式等。


  1. 加强监控工具的安全性

选择安全性高的监控工具,对监控工具进行安全加固,防止数据泄露和恶意攻击。


  1. 定期评估和优化监控系统

定期对监控系统进行评估和优化,确保监控系统的有效性和可持续性。

总之,零侵扰可观测性是一种在不影响隐私的前提下监测系统的有效手段。通过采用轻量级监控工具、数据脱敏技术、智能分析算法和分布式监控架构等技术手段,以及制定合理的监控策略,可以实现在保护用户隐私的前提下,有效监测系统运行状态,提高系统稳定性和安全性。